    Bad Birdies that Bite !!!

    What to do when the Birdies Bite !!!! Well I am still trying to figure that one out...Usually I get bitten by Cheeky either because I am paying attention to Bailey or when Cheeky is playing with a rattle ball on the Kitchen counter. I tell him he is a bad birdie and put him in his cage. There have been a couple times he has drawn blood as well. It makes mommy !! But I do my best not to show it. I was told to try not to show any emotion so they don't think what they have done was a good thing !!! Bailey never bites Thats one good thing. Easter was good and no one ate any Chocolate !!!!!

    Tazz-regarding Tunnels......

    Tazz, As usual, I'm just getting caught up on the postings...my apologies for missing this one.

    Tunnels are easy. I went to Home Depot or Lowe's and bought a concrete form for mail box or deck footings and gave that to the buns. They offer several different diameters. My guys love it, except it tends to roll when they're in there. So I put it between a wall and a brick so it would be more stable. Busy Bunny sells a triangular tunnel and Bunny Bytes sells a great tunnel made of willow branches. You could probably take an empty cardboard box and cut off the narrow ends, turn it upside down and that could be a tunnel too.
